Today I’m sharing a card using one of the add-on sets, Deco-Rations!

You are Grand by Jessica Frost-Ballas for Hero Arts

This is one of those times where I wish I could invite you all into my craftroom to see this card in person!  It’s so bright and sparkly but it was difficult to capture that in a photo.

To start I blended Soft Blossom, Ultra Pink, and Raspberry Jam ink across a panel of strathmore bristol cardstock.  Then I stamped the two butterflies from Deco-Rations three times on the panel and heat-embossed them with clear embossing powder.  While I had the stamps out I also stamped the butterflies onto black cardstock, heat-embossed them with gold embossing powder, and die-cut them with the coordinating dies.  Then I said a quick prayer and swiped my black ink pad across the entire panel until it was totally covered.  I took a soft cloth and rubbed the black ink off of the embossed butterflies revealing the pretty ink blending below.  I love using the Joseph’s Coat technique but it’s always a little scary to cover everything with the black ink!!

You are Grand by Jessica Frost-Ballas for Hero Arts

Next I stamped the sentiment from Deco-Rations onto a dark wine cardstock, heat-embossed it with gold embossing powder, and then trimmed it down.  I adhered it to the panel with regular adhesive and then added my two black and gold butterflies.  I adhered the body of each butterfly with regular adhesive and then added foam mounting tape under their wings for a little dimension.  Finally I added a sprinkling of gold metallic sequins for a little extra shine!
